Abstract

A controller for managing media stream decryption keys includes a media decryption engine, a table, and a content key list. The media decryption engine receives an encrypted media stream from a headend and presents a decrypted media stream to a receiving device in response to a decryption key, wherein the decryption key is a function of a content key. The table contains a content key index and a plurality of corresponding content keys. Content keys that correspond to a particular encrypted media stream are selected from the content key list using an index from the content key table, and that is referenced by an identifier received from a headend in connection with the encrypted media stream.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A controller for managing media stream decryption keys, the controller comprising: 
 a media decryption engine that receives an encrypted media stream from a headend and presents a decrypted media stream to a receiving device in response to a decryption key, wherein the decryption key is a function of a content key;    a table containing a content key index and a plurality of corresponding content keys; and    a content key list, wherein content keys that correspond to a particular encrypted media stream are selected from the content key list using an index from a content key table that is referenced by an identifier received from a headend in connection with the encrypted media stream.    
   
   
       2 . The controller of  claim 1  wherein the decryption key is a working key that is changed periodically.  
   
   
       3 . The controller of  claim 1  wherein the list of the content keys and the key index are loaded into the controller from the headend.  
   
   
       4 . The controller of  claim 1  further comprising a combiner configured to receive the selected content key and a working key modifier, and generate the decryption key in response to the selected content key and the working key modifier.  
   
   
       5 . The controller of  claim 4  wherein the identifier is a program identifier in the media stream.  
   
   
       6 . The controller of  claim 4  wherein the combiner generates the decryption key using at least one of an exclusive OR (EXOR) and a hashing operator.  
   
   
       7 . The controller of  claim 1  wherein the identifier is a video on demand identifier and the table further contains video on demand epochs related to respective content keys, and the decryption keys are further presented in response to a respective video on demand epoch that is selected when the content key is selected.  
   
   
       8 . The controller of  claim 3  wherein entitlement management message (EMM) updates that are downloaded from the headend to the controller are used solely to deliver entitlements after a first list of the content key tables is sent, and the index table is updated in lieu of sending new keys for each new EMM.  
   
   
       9 . The controller of  claim 1  wherein the index further comprises initialization vector (IV) values and the content key list contains IVs, wherein content keys and IVs that correspond to a particular encrypted media stream are selected from the content key and IV list using the index from a content key and IV table that is referenced by the identifier that is received from the headend in connection with the encrypted media stream.  
   
   
       10 . The controller of  claim 1  further comprising at least one hash operator configured to provide a one-way hash operation to at least one of the index, the content key, and the decryption key.  
   
   
       11 . A method of managing media stream decryption keys, the method comprising: 
 receiving an encrypted media stream from a headend and presenting a decrypted media stream to a receiving device in response to a decryption key using a media decryption engine, wherein the decryption key is a function of a content key;    storing a content key index and a plurality of corresponding content keys in a table; and    selecting content keys that correspond to a particular encrypted media stream from a content key list using an index in the content key table that is referenced by an identifier received from the headend in connection with the encrypted media stream.    
   
   
       12 . The method of  claim 11  wherein the decryption key is a working key that is changed periodically.  
   
   
       13 . The method of  claim 11  further comprising loading the list of the content keys and the key index into the controller from the headend.  
   
   
       14 . The method of  claim 11  further comprising receiving the selected content key and a working key modifier, and generating the decryption key in response to the selected content key and the working key modifier using a combiner in the controller.  
   
   
       15 . The method of  claim 14  wherein the identifier is a program identifier in the media stream.  
   
   
       16 . The method of  claim 12  generating the decryption key using at least one of an exclusive OR (EXOR) and a hashing operator via the combiner.  
   
   
       15 . The method of  claim 11  wherein the identifier is a video on demand identifier and the table further contains video on demand epochs related to respective content keys, and the decryption keys are further presented in response to a respective video on demand epoch that is selected when the content key is selected.  
   
   
       17 . The method of  claim 11  further comprising downloading entitlement management message (EMM) updates from the headend to the controller solely to deliver entitlements after a first list of the content key tables is sent, and updating the index table in lieu of sending new keys for each new EMM.  
   
   
       18 . The method of  claim 11  wherein the index further comprises initialization vector (IV) values and the content key list contains IVs, wherein content keys and IVs that correspond to a particular encrypted media stream are selected from the content key and IV list using the index from a content key and IV table that is referenced by the identifier that is received from the headend in connection with the encrypted media stream when Cipher Block Chaining is used as the mode of a selected algorithm.  
   
   
       19 . The method of  claim 11  further comprising at least one hash operator configured to provide a one-way hash operation to at least one of the index, the content key, and the decryption key.  
   
   
       20 . A system for distribution, reception and display of media streams, the system comprising: 
 a headend configured to generate and present at least one encrypted media stream;    a media decryption engine that receives the at least one encrypted media stream and presents a decrypted media stream in response to a decryption key, wherein the decryption key is a function of a content key; and    a table containing a content key index and a plurality of corresponding content keys, wherein content keys that correspond to a particular encrypted media stream are selected from the content key table using an entry in the content key index that is referenced by an identifier that is received from the headend in connection with the encrypted media stream.    
   
   
       21 . The system of  claim 20  further comprising a network configured to receive the at least one encrypted media stream and present the at least one encrypted media stream to at least one of a set top box (STB) and a receiving device that include the media decryption engine and the table.
